This 1999 Ford Taurus NASCAR Race Car is a distinctive piece of motorsport history, originally hailing from Lindale, Texas. It's powered by a robust carbureted 358ci Ford V8 engine, paired with a four-speed manual transmission, and showcases its racing lineage through the third-generation Taurus bodywork over a Melling Racing chassis. The car was formerly used as a promotional vehicle for Stihl, sporting an eye-catching black, red, and yellow livery reminiscent of Bill Elliott's #94 McDonald's sponsorship from that era.
